Output c636aadecc2dd4ea224031a3f53ed0fcc068fe6ae3a13475afd32b73878c2807:2

value
586960
script pubkey
OP_0 OP_PUSHBYTES_20 508674fb2a6f279244737a3896218499555aebec
address
bc1q2zr8f7e2duney3rn0gufvgvyn92446lvtrl63y
transaction
c636aadecc2dd4ea224031a3f53ed0fcc068fe6ae3a13475afd32b73878c2807